Calories: 332 per servingCategory: Main Course1. Heat a tablespoon of butter in a pan over medium-high heat. Season both sides of the chicken breast lightly with sea salt and pepper. Cook the chicken in a single layer for about 3-5 minutes on each side, until golden and cooked through. Transfer the chicken to a plate and cover to keep warm.
2. Add another tablespoon of butter to the pan. Add the mushrooms and saute for about 5 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the mushrooms are golden brown and their liquid has evaporated.
3. Add the Marsala wine to the pan. Bring to a boil, turning up the heat to do so if necessary. Simmer for a few minutes, until the the volume of the liquid is reduced by half.
4. Whisk the arrowroot powder and chicken broth in a small bowl. Add the chicken broth mixture and remaining butter to the pan. Simmer, stirring and scraping any browned bits from the bottom, for a few more minutes, until the sauce thickens.

Reviews: 2Category: DinnerServings: 4Total Time: 40 mins1. Sprinkle cutlets with salt and pepper.
2.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at and melt 2 tablespoons of butter. Add the cutlets and cook for at least 5 minutes on each side until cooked through. Remove the cutlets from the skillet.
3. Reduce the heat to medium-low and add the remaining 2 tablespoons of butter. Add the mushrooms, prosciutto, and garlic, and cook stirring frequently, until the mushrooms brown, about 5 minutes.
4. Add the wine, bone broth, and thyme. Simmer for about 15 minutes until the sauce thickens. Add the xanthan gum (if using) to thicken the sauce even more. Return the pork to the skillet and raise the heat to medium-high. Cook until the cutlets are heated through.
